Nidhi Company Registration

Nidhi Finance Company may be the best option for you if you want to launch a finance company that caters to small investors and offers savings and lending services. Nidhi limited firms are a form of non-banking financial company (NBFC) that operates on the mutual benefit premise. They are controlled by the Nidhi Regulations, 2014, and are regulated by the Ministry of Corporate Affairs.

What precisely is a Nidhi Financial Company?

A Nidhi company is a form of NBFC that primarily deals with lending and borrowing among its members. It is a corporation founded for the benefit of its members, who contribute money to the corporation in exchange for dividends and other benefits. Nidhi company function on the mutual benefit concept, with members serving as both owners and beneficiaries.

A Nidhi company’s major goal is to encourage thrift and savings among its members and to lend money to them at a reasonable interest rate. Nidhi firms are not permitted to provide any other form of financial services, such as insurance or securities trading.

How to Form a Nidhi Financing Company?

To incorporate a Nidhi corporation, complete the processes outlined below:-

Register a Company: Under the Companies Act of 2013, the first step is to register a company with the Registrar of Companies (ROC). You must select a distinct name for your firm and get a Digital Signature Certificate (DSC) and Director Identification Number (DIN) for each prospective director.

Memorandum of Association (MoA) and Articles of Association (AoA): The next stage is to create the company’s MoA and AoA, which explain the company’s aims and policies.

Minimum capital requirement: Rs. 5 lakhs in paid-up equity share capital is a must for a Nidhi company firm.

Board of Directors: A Nidhi corporation must have at least three directors, who must all be persons.

Applying for NBFC registration: Once the firm is registered, you must apply to the Reserve Bank of India for NBFC registration (RBI). The appropriate documents of Nidhi company formation, such as the MoA, AoA, and other financial statements, must be submitted to the RBI for approval.

Nidhi business registration: After receiving NBFC registration, you may apply to the Ministry of Corporate Affairs for Nidhi limited company registration. Together with the application form, you must submit the relevant papers, such as the certificate of incorporation, MOA, and AOA.
